Community Event — Jan. 26: Kate Gladdin, Resiliency Speaker
Don't forget to mark your calendar to hear Resiliency Speaker Kate Gladdin share her message on Thursday, January 26 at 6 p.m. in the Fine Arts Center at Spring Lake Park School. The talk will be paired with a health fair at Spring Lake Park High School in the Rotunda where families can learn about community resources.
Kate is a speaker and coach who specializes in uplifting teens and developing their resiliency. Her talks help reduce student anxiety by teaching the power of ''response-ability'' which is the ability to choose a response to any situation based on your perspective of it.
Through Kate's talk, attendees will learn how to:
- Recognize the impact of negative thoughts and self-talk
- Understand the connection between their thoughts, feelings, and reactions
- Use a simple 3-step strategy to quickly change unhelpful thought
- Identify sneaky negative beliefs and transform them
- Develop a growth mindset during times of adversity
